A region with a constant perimeter has the largest area if it is a circle. This type of problem is called an isoperimetric problem. It is a historical problem in the calculus of variations. It is also called Dido's problem, named after the founding myth of Carthage. Source: Encyclopaedia Britannica Concise Encyclopedia About Encyclopaedia Britannica Concise Encyclopedia Information |
